    key - Oh, okay! Thanks!

    VMT - Mostly messing around zones. Mega-collect is great if you have a lot of heroes. You get the 10 fractals in zone. Plus the 5 tokens, which gives you ten fractals as an achievement the first time you do it. Then if you're lucky and get a golden fractal, that is another 10 fracs. And if you have all your fractals, tokens, and crafting items, you may as well go look for Impossible Man. The Daily Collect Achievement gives you 20 fractals whether you fight him or not. If you fight him, you get another 36 (maybe 9 for non-members?) because it's pretty much impossible to get below ada.

    And then I just fulfill challenges while I'm waiting for MC to recharge. Plus collecting stuff adds towards a greater achievement and I've earned the one that gives you 100 fracs as an award for everything but golden fractals. Also the exploration achievements that give you 5000 fracs apiece.

    As an Agent, fighting six mayhem bosses gives you roughly 200 fractals. So roughly 800 from the four zones if I ever figure out how to get addy from the Mysterio one.
    A two-stage mission will give you close to 200 fractals.
    If you really love the game, 2000 non-achievement fractals an hour isn't hard if you use a quick boss-killer like EOTE.

    I think the 4x fractal buff is just for missions, though.
